Centerra Gold Inc. (NYSE:CGAU) Sees Significant Increase in Short Interest

Centerra Gold Inc. (NYSE:CGAUGet Free Report) was the recipient of a significant growth in short interest in the month of January. As of January 15th, there was short interest totalling 2,530,000 shares, a growth of 5.9% from the December 31st total of 2,390,000 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 922,400 shares, the short-interest ratio is currently 2.7 days. Approximately 1.2% of the shares of the company are sold short.

Centerra Gold Company Profile

Centerra Gold Inc, a gold mining company, engages in the acquisition, exploration, development, and operation of gold and copper properties in North America, Turkey, and internationally. The company explores for gold, copper, and molybdenum deposits. Its flagship projects are the 100% owned Mount Milligan gold-copper mine located in British Columbia, Canada; and the Öksüt gold mine located in Turkey.
